Modern Warfare 2 (2009): Campaign, Spec Ops, and Multiplayer — the heart, soul, and adrenaline of the game.

Modern Warfare 2 (2009): A Love Letter to Its Campaign, Spec Ops, and Multiplayer Glory

There are few games that truly live forever—not just in our memories, but in our reflexes, in our late-night group chats, and in the way we still instinctively look for cover in an airport terminal.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 (2009) is one of those games. And it didn’t just survive off of nostalgia—it earned its place with three unforgettable pillars: a cinematic campaign, pulse-pounding Spec Ops missions, and a multiplayer mode that became a cultural phenomenon.

🧨 The Campaign: Where Legends Were Born
Let’s talk about that campaign. It wasn’t just a war story—it was the war story for a generation. Soap. Ghost. Shepherd. Makarov. These weren't just characters; they were icons.

From the frozen stealth of Cliffhanger to the apocalyptic madness of The Gulag and Wolverines!, every mission felt like it belonged on the big screen. And then came No Russian—a controversial, haunting mission that sparked worldwide conversation. Say what you will, it proved that games could push boundaries and make us feel something.

And that ending? Watching Shepherd betray you, the knife-throw heard around the world—it’s still burned into our hearts. MW2’s campaign was more than a ride. It was a cinematic gut punch that dared to go further than any shooter before it.

🤝 Spec Ops: Co-op Chaos and Triumph
Spec Ops was the unsung hero of MW2, and those who know… know.

This wasn’t your average side mode. Spec Ops missions were bite-sized challenges pulled from the most intense moments of the campaign—or brand-new nightmare scenarios. Whether you were sneaking through Hidden with your buddy, holding the line in Overwatch, or fighting off Juggernauts in Estate Takedown, it was you and your partner against the world.

It required coordination, patience, and yes—friendship. The best kind of friendship. The one where you scream “REVIVE ME!” as your buddy is sprinting through a minefield to save you with 0.4 seconds left. That’s love.

🔥 Multiplayer: The Golden Era of Chaos
And now… multiplayer. The arena where boys became men, where girls became snipers, and where trash talk echoed through lobbies like war drums.

Maps like Terminal, Favela, Afghan, and Highrise became household names. The killstreaks were game-changing—literally. The first time you dropped a Tactical Nuke was a rite of passage. The AC-130? Poetry in fire. The Harrier Strike? A love letter to air superiority.

Yes, it was broken in places. Yes, One Man Army/Danger Close turned us all into amateur demolition experts. But that’s what made it beautiful. MW2 multiplayer didn’t strive for sterile balance—it embraced controlled chaos. It was messy, fast, unfair… and utterly unforgettable.

And the moments. Oh, the moments. Quickscoping on Rust. Heartbeat sensors. Dual-wielding G18s. Knifing someone across the map with Commando Pro. All-night sessions where you laughed, raged, and chased that next unlock like your life depended on it.

🎖️ A Love Letter to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3 (2011)

Sometimes, games aren’t just games — they’re bookmarks in our lives.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3, released in November 2011, was one of those moments for millions of players around the world. It was more than a follow-up to a blockbuster series; it was the final chapter of a gripping trilogy that shaped an era of gaming, friendships, and unforgettable late-night multiplayer battles.

❤️ A Campaign That Gave Closure
MW3 didn’t just continue the story — it gave it closure. After the heartbreak, betrayal, and global chaos of MW1 and MW2, this game delivered a fast-paced, high-stakes campaign that brought us full circle. Captain Price and Soap’s journey against Makarov was personal. Emotional. Tragic at times. When Soap fell... we all felt it.

The ending? Bittersweet. Watching Price finally light that cigar after years of war... it felt earned. The narrative wasn’t perfect, but it was satisfying. It reminded us why we fell in love with the Modern Warfare series to begin with: character, consequence, and chaos.

🎮 Multiplayer: Where Legends Were Born
Let’s be honest — we didn’t just come for the story. We came for the grind.

MW3’s multiplayer was a chaotic symphony of custom classes, Specialist perks, and the return of the beloved Killstreak system — now refined into Strike Packages. Whether you were a run-and-gunner with a UMP or a stealthy assassin with Dead Silence and Assassin Pro, MW3 gave you the tools to play your way.

Reminder: Remember Dome? That tiny map where friendships were forged and destroyed in seconds? Or the thrill of getting your first MOAB? That wasn’t just gameplay — it was adrenaline therapy.

And the sound of the match countdown? Goosebumps.

💣 Spec Ops and Survival: The Underrated Gems
While everyone talks about multiplayer, let’s give some love to Spec Ops and Survival Mode. These modes offered fun and frantic co-op gameplay that made MW3 more than just a PvP shooter.

In Survival, wave after wave of enemies tested your endurance and teamwork. Holding out in Resistance or Underground with a buddy? Classic. It wasn’t just about shooting — it was about strategizing, upgrading, and pushing your limits.

📼 Final Thoughts: A Snapshot in Time
Modern Warfare 3 might not have been revolutionary, but it was refined. It knew what it was — a high-octane, cinematic, multiplayer-heavy experience — and it delivered. More than anything, it was a farewell to an era that shaped how we think about FPS games.
